Como chamar um módulo em VBA?
Como chamar um módulo em VBA?
Executar código de um módulo no Excel VBA
- Abra o Editor do Visual Basic.
- Clique em Inserir, Módulo.
- Crie um procedimento (macro) chamado Cyan. Sub Cyan() End Sub. ...
- O sub muda a cor de fundo da sua planilha para ciano. Para isso, adicione a seguinte linha de código. ...
- Clique em macros.
- Selecione Ciano e clique em Executar.
Como colocar uma macro para executar automaticamente?
Rodar macro ao fechar o arquivo do Excel Abra o editor VBA (Alt + F11). No menu da esquerda procure por EstaPasta_de_trabalho e selecione dando dois cliques. Conforme a imagem abaixo. Ao inserir este código, sempre antes de fechar seu arquivo o Excel ira automaticamente executar a macro, seja ela qual for.
Como adicionar módulo do VBA para o Office?
Este artigo demonstra como adicionar dinamicamente um módulo do VBA para um aplicativo do Office em execução do Visual Basic e, em seguida, chamar a macro para preencher um planilha no processo.
Como funciona o código do VBA?
O código funcionará corretamente, pois mesmo que teste1 () e teste2 () estejam em outros módulos, eles são declarados como Public. Portanto, é necessário chamar os Subs em um outro Sub para realizar isto. Para um código mais avançado, refira a esta referência: Programming The VBA Editor.
Como resolver essa questão em VBA?
Veja que com um simples código em VBA podemos resolver esta questão: No seu arquivo original, abra o VBA ( Alt+F11) e abra um novo módulo. Cole o código abaixo e apenas mude as variáveis. Analise o código abaixo. Itens na cor verde são apenas comentários para entendimento:
Como abrir a pasta de trabalho do Visual Basic?
Abra a pasta de trabalho que contém a macro que você deseja copiar e a pasta de trabalho onde deseja copiá-la. Na guia desenvolvedor , clique em Visual Basic para abrir o Editor do Visual Basic. No editor do Visual Basic, no menu Exibir , clique em Explorador do projeto ou pressione Ctrl + R .